Texas Instruments MSPM0G351x-Q1 Mischsignal-MCUs
Die Mischsignal-MCUs MSPM0G351x-Q1 von Texas Instruments gehören zur hochintegrierten, extrem stromsparenden 32-Bit-MCU-Produktfamilie MSP, die auf dem verbesserten Arm® basiert. Diese MCUs sind Arm® Cortex®-M0+ 32-Bit-Kernplattformen, die mit einer Frequenz von bis zu 80 MHz arbeiten. Die Mischsignal-MCUs MSPM0G351x-Q1 bieten Designflexibilität für Anwendungen, die Flash-Speicher mit 256 KB bis 512 KB in kleinen Gehäusen erfordern. Diese Bauteile bieten zwei CAN-FD-Controller, Cybersicherheitsfunktionen und integrierte Hochleistungs-Analogschaltungen, die über den gesamten Betriebstemperaturbereich eine hervorragende Leistung bei geringem Stromverbrauch bieten. Die Bauteile MSPM0G351x-Q1 sind gemäß AEC-Q100 für Fahrzeuganwendungen zugelassen. Diese MCUs eignen sich ideal für die Fahrzeugkarosserieelektronik und -beleuchtung, Fahrzeug-Gateways, Lenkradsysteme, die Motorsteuerung für Fahrzeuge, DC/AC-Umrichter und Türgriffmodule.Merkmale
- Core Arm® 32-Bit-Cortex®-M0+-CPU mit Speicherschutzvorrichtung, Frequenz von bis zu 80 MHz
- Für die funktionale Sicherheit ausgelegt:
- Entwickelt für Anwendungen der funktionalen Sicherheit
- Dokumentation zur Unterstützung des Systemdesigns gemäß ISO 26262 wird verfügbar sein
- Systematische Leistungsfähigkeit bis ASIL B wird angestrebt
- Zertifizierung gemäß PSA-L1 wird angestrebt
- Betriebseigenschaften:
- Erweiterter Temperaturbereich: -40 °C – 125 °C
- Großer Versorgungsspannungsbereich: 1,62 V – 3,6 V
- Speicher:
- Bis zu 512 KB Flash-Speicher mit Fehlerbehebung (ECC):
- Dual-Bank mit Address-Swap für OTA-Updates
- 16 KB Daten-Flash-Bank mit ECC-Schutz
- Insgesamt 128 KB SRAM
- 64 kB SRAM mit ECC-Schutz oder Hardware-Parität und Beibehaltung bis hin zum STANDBY-Modus SRAM (Bank 0)
- 64 kB SRAM mit Beibehaltung bis zum STOP-Modus SRAM (Bank 1)
- Bis zu 512 KB Flash-Speicher mit Fehlerbehebung (ECC):
- Hochleistungsfähige analoge Peripheriegeräte:
- Zwei simultane 12-Bit-Analog-Digital-Wandler (ADC) mit 4 Msps und bis zu 27 externen Kanälen
- Effektive Auflösung von 14 Bit bei 250 ksps mit Hardware-Mittelwertbildung
- Drei Hochgeschwindigkeitskomparatoren (COMP) mit integrierten 8-Bit-Referenz-DACs
- Laufzeitverzögerungen im Hochgeschwindigkeitsmodus: 32 ns
- Unterstützt den Betrieb im Stromsparmodus mit <>
- Ein 12-Bit-Digital-Analog-Wechselrichter (DAC) mit 1 Msps und integriertem Ausgangsbuffer
- Programmierbare analoge Verbindungen zwischen ADC, COMP und DAC
- Konfigurierbare, intern geteilte Spannungsreferenz (VREF) von 1,4 V oder 2,5 V
- Integrierter Temperatursensor
- Zwei simultane 12-Bit-Analog-Digital-Wandler (ADC) mit 4 Msps und bis zu 27 externen Kanälen
- Optimierte Stromsparmodi:
- RUN: 123 µA/MHz (CoreMark)
- SLEEP: 38 µA/MHz
- STOP: 223 µA bei 4 MHz
- STANDBY: 1,7 µA bei 32 kHz mit RTC und SRAM Bank 0 und Zustandsspeicherung
- SHUTDOWN: 92 nA mit IO-Weckfunktion
- Entwicklungsunterstützung für 2-Pin-Serial-Wire-Debug (SWD)
- Gehäuseoptionen:
- 100-poliges LQFP (PZ) (Rastermaß 0,5 mm)
- 80-poliges LQFP (PN) (Rastermaß 0,5 mm)
- 64-poliges LQFP (PM) (Rastermaß 0,5 mm)
- 48-poliges LQFP (PT) (Rastermaß 0,5 mm)
- 48-poliges VQFN (RGZ) (Rastermaß 0,5 mm, benetzbare Flanke)
- 32-poliges VQFN (RHB) (Rastermaß 0,5 mm, benetzbare Flanke)
- Intelligente digitale Peripherie:
- 12-Kanal-DMA-Regler
- Der mathematische Beschleuniger unterstützt DIV-, SQRT-, MAC- und TRIG-Berechnungen
- Neun Timer unterstützen bis zu 28 PWM-Kanäle:
- Zwei 16-Bit-Universaltimer unterstützen QEI
- Vier 16-Bit-Universaltimer unterstützen den stromsparenden Betrieb im STANDBY-Modus.
- Ein 32-Bit-Universaltimer
- Zwei 16-Bit-Advanced-Timer mit Totzonenunterstützung und komplementären Ausgängen für bis zu 12 PWM-Kanäle
- Zwei Watchdog-Timer mit Fenster (WWDT), ein unabhängiger Watchdog-Timer (IWDT)
- Echtzeituhr mit Alarm- und Kalender-Modus
- Verbesserte Kommunikationsschnittstellen:
- Sieben UART-Schnittstellen:
- Zwei unterstützen LIN, IrDA, DALI, Smart Card, Manchester
- Drei unterstützen den stromsparenden Betrieb im STANDBY-Modus
- Drei I2C-Schnittstellen, die bis zu FM+ (1 MBit/s), SMBus/PMBus und das Wecken aus dem STOP-Modus unterstützen
- Drei SPI-Schnittstellen, wobei eine bis zu 32 Mbits/s unterstützt.
- Zwei CAN-BUS-Schnittstellen unterstützen CAN 2.0 A oder B und CAN-FD.
- Sieben UART-Schnittstellen:
- Uhrsystem:
- Interner Oszillator (SYSOSC) mit 4 MHz bis 32 MHz und einer Genauigkeit von bis zu ±1,2 %
- Phasenregelschleife (PLL) bis 80 MHz
- Interner 32-kHz-Niederfrequenz-Oszillator (LFOSC) mit einer Genauigkeit von ±3 %
- Externer 4 MHz bis 48 MHz Quarzoszillator (HFXT)
- Externer 32 kHz Quarzoszillator (LFXT)
- Externer Takteingang
- Datensicherheit und Verschlüsselung:
- AES-128/256-Beschleuniger mit Unterstützung für GCM/GMAC, CCM/CBC-MAC, CBC und CTR
- Sichere Schlüsselspeicherung für bis zu vier AES-Schlüssel
- Flexible Firewalls zum Schutz von Code und Daten
- Echter Zufallszahlengenerator (TRNG)
- Zyklische Redundanzprüfung (CRC-16 und CRC-32)
- Flexible I/O-Funktionen:
- Bis zu 94 GPIOs
- Zwei 5V-tolerante Open-Drain-Eingänge
- Drei High-Drive-IOs mit einer Ansteuerungsstärke von 20 mA
- Vier Hochgeschwindigkeits-I/Os
- Bis zu 94 GPIOs
- Produktfamilie (siehe auch Gerätevergleich):
- MSPM0G3518-Q1: 256 KB Flash, 128 KB RAM
- MSPM0G3519-Q1: 512 KB Flash, 128 KB RAM
- Development Kits und Software (siehe auch Tools und Software):
- LP-MSPM0G3519 LaunchPad™ Development Kit
- MSPM0 Software Development Kit (SDK)
- Zulassung für Fahrzeuge:
- AEC-Q100 Grad 1 (-40 °C bis 125 °C)
- Benetzbare Flanke für 32-polige und 48-polige VQFN-Optionen
Applikationen
- Elektronik und Beleuchtung für Fahrzeugkarosserien
- Fahrzeug-Gateway
- Lenkradsysteme
- Motorsteuerung für Fahrzeuge
- DC/AC-Umrichter
- Innenbeleuchtung für Fahrzeuge
- Türgriffmodule
- „Kick to Open“-Module
- Fahrzeugbelegungserkennung
- Sitzkomfort-Modul
Funktionales Blockdiagramm
Veröffentlichungsdatum: 2025-12-09
| Aktualisiert: 2025-12-16
